在云計(jì)算時(shí)代,DevOps已經(jīng)成為了一個(gè)越來越重要的話題。DevOps是一種將軟件開發(fā)和IT運(yùn)維部門進(jìn)行整合的技術(shù)方法,它可以幫助團(tuán)隊(duì)更快速地構(gòu)建,測試和發(fā)布軟件。在本文中,我們將深入探討DevOps的重要性以及它如何在云計(jì)算中演化。
DevOps的特點(diǎn)
DevOps的核心思想是將軟件開發(fā)和IT運(yùn)維部門緊密整合,以便開發(fā)人員可以更快速地構(gòu)建和測試軟件代碼,而運(yùn)維人員則可以更快速地部署和監(jiān)控應(yīng)用程序。DevOps的特點(diǎn)包括:
1. 自動(dòng)化工具:DevOps自動(dòng)化了多個(gè)軟件開發(fā)過程中的步驟,如代碼管理、測試、構(gòu)建和部署等。
2. 項(xiàng)目管理:DevOps使得團(tuán)隊(duì)成員可以更緊密地合作,共同管理和迭代項(xiàng)目進(jìn)展。
3. 可靠性:DevOps通過實(shí)時(shí)監(jiān)控,快速反應(yīng)和錯(cuò)誤診斷來保證應(yīng)用程序的可靠性。
4. 敏捷性:DevOps使得團(tuán)隊(duì)可以更快速地適應(yīng)業(yè)務(wù)需求和反饋,從而提高軟件開發(fā)速度和質(zhì)量。
DevOps的重要性
在云計(jì)算時(shí)代,DevOps已經(jīng)成為了一個(gè)不可或缺的技術(shù)方法。以下是DevOps的重要性:
1. 改善生產(chǎn)效率: DevOps可以幫助團(tuán)隊(duì)更快速地構(gòu)建、測試和發(fā)布軟件,從而提高生產(chǎn)效率和降低成本。
2. 更好的軟件質(zhì)量: DevOps可以更快速地檢測和修復(fù)錯(cuò)誤,并在實(shí)時(shí)監(jiān)控下保持應(yīng)用程序的穩(wěn)定性和可靠性。提升用戶體驗(yàn),減少經(jīng)濟(jì)損失。
3. 更快速的時(shí)間到市場: DevOps可以使團(tuán)隊(duì)快速響應(yīng)業(yè)務(wù)需求,從而更快速地將應(yīng)用程序推向市場。
4. 更好的團(tuán)隊(duì)合作: DevOps強(qiáng)調(diào)團(tuán)隊(duì)合作和溝通,從而實(shí)現(xiàn)更好地協(xié)作和共享知識(shí)。
5. 更好的客戶體驗(yàn): DevOps可以幫助團(tuán)隊(duì)更快速地解決客戶問題,并通過持續(xù)交付來滿足客戶需求。
云計(jì)算時(shí)代的DevOps
隨著云計(jì)算的發(fā)展,DevOps在云計(jì)算時(shí)代也經(jīng)歷了一定的演變。以下是云計(jì)算時(shí)代的DevOps:
1. 自動(dòng)化部署: 云計(jì)算平臺(tái)提供了一種自動(dòng)化部署的方式,DevOps可以更快速地部署軟件應(yīng)用程序。
2. 容器化: 容器化技術(shù)提供了一種跨平臺(tái)和可移植的方式,可以更好地管理應(yīng)用程序和這些應(yīng)用程序所依賴的依賴項(xiàng)。
3. 微服務(wù)架構(gòu): 微服務(wù)架構(gòu)通過將應(yīng)用程序分解為小型服務(wù)來提高可靠性和可維護(hù)性,使得DevOps可以更好地管理和更新這些小型服務(wù)。
結(jié)論
在云計(jì)算時(shí)代,DevOps已經(jīng)成為了一個(gè)非常重要的話題。DevOps可以幫助團(tuán)隊(duì)更快速地構(gòu)建、測試和發(fā)布軟件,從而提高生產(chǎn)效率、軟件質(zhì)量和客戶體驗(yàn)。云計(jì)算技術(shù)也為DevOps的實(shí)現(xiàn)提供了更加便捷和高效的方式。對于企業(yè)們而言,DevOps已經(jīng)成為了在云計(jì)算時(shí)代中不可或缺的一份子。
以上就是IT培訓(xùn)機(jī)構(gòu)千鋒教育提供的相關(guān)內(nèi)容,如果您有web前端培訓(xùn),鴻蒙開發(fā)培訓(xùn),python培訓(xùn),linux培訓(xùn),java培訓(xùn),UI設(shè)計(jì)培訓(xùn)等需求,歡迎隨時(shí)聯(lián)系千鋒教育。